The global housing boom
In come the waves
The Economist
NEVER before have real house prices risen so fast, for so long, in so many countries. Property markets have been frothing from America, Britain and Australia to France, Spain and China. Rising property prices helped to prop up the world economy after the stockmarket bubble burst in 2000. What if the housing boom now turns to bust?

Fly-to-let triggers Spanish debt crisis
According to figures released by the Bank of Spain, the financial debt of Spanish households hit a record high last year of €595.18 billion, a direct result it is suggested, of Spaniards being forced to take on ever bigger mortgages to keep pace with the rising tide of their property boom.Read Article...
